The evolution of the internet has converted the manner people and agencies talk, learn, and function. At the coronary heart of this digital revolution lies the essential building block of the internet: HTML5. Understanding web layout and development foundations with HTML5 is crucial for any novice or expert aiming to create current, functional, and consumer-pleasant web sites. HTML5 has no longer only stepped forward the shape of web pages however has additionally delivered stronger multimedia abilities, better semantics, and more potent cross-platform compatibility. When blended with design principles and improved pleasant practices, HTML5 will become an effective device for crafting seamless on-line experiences.
The Importance of Web Design and Development Fundamentals
A strong information on internet layout and improvement is the key to growing websites which are visually attractive, responsive, and inexperienced. Design determines how a net website seems and feels, at the same time as development brings the format to life by means of the usage of structuring the content material and enabling capability. Without mastery of the foundational concepts, consisting of layout, typography, color principle, and coding, it’s far tough to create websites that meet contemporary user expectations.web design and development foundations with HTML5 plays a principal role on this foundation, serving as the skeleton upon which patterns and interactivity are delivered through technology like CSS and JavaScript. Learning those fundamentals allows designers and developers to collaborate greater efficiently and guarantees that every internet site features smoothly on exclusive gadgets and screen sizes.
Introduction to HTML5 and Its Evolution
HTML5, the modern model of Hypertext Markup Language, represents a considerable development over its predecessors. Earlier versions lacked flexibility, forcing developers to rely heavily on outdoor plugins which include Flash for multimedia. HTML5 solves these limitations with local help for audio, video, animations, and greater. It also introduces semantic elements that upload meaning to internet content material. These new tags help search engines like google and yahoo and display readers better understand the structure of a webpage, improving usability and accessibility. HTML5 is not only a language replacement; it’s far from an evolution designed to beautify the user’s enjoyment and simplify the improvement technique. Its light-weight shape, move-platform compatibility, and versatility make it the desired preference for current internet improvement.
Semantic Structure and Improved Readability
One of the greatest contributions of HTML5 is its emphasis on semantic shape. Semantics consult with tags that absolutely define the reason for various components of a website. Elements inclusive of header, nav, predominant, article, section, and footer create a logical drift that advantages both customers and builders. A nicely dependent web page is less complicated to keep, extra seek-engine friendly, and extra on hand to assistive technologies. Semantic tags enhance the clarity of the code, making it simpler for groups to collaborate on complicated initiatives. For customers, semantic layout results in better navigation, quicker loading instances, and an extra intuitive online enjoy. These improvements highlight how HTML5 merges format and capability properly into a cohesive framework.
Responsive Web Design and Mobile affinity
With the rise of smartphones and pills, web sites want to expand to several display sizes and resolutions. HTML5 works seamlessly with CSS3 to assist responsive design, making sure that layouts regulate automatically to the person’s tool. This adaptability improves usability and reduces the want for separate cell websites. Responsive layout also complements seek engine ratings, as serps prioritize mobile-pleasant content. HTML5 consists of capabilities just like the viewport meta tag and fluid image managing, which contribute considerably to responsiveness. By getting to know HTML5 and current format ideas, builders can create websites that deliver a regular experience all through all platforms.
Enhancing User Experience with Multimedia analysis
HTML5 has revolutionized multimedia integration on the web. In earlier years, embedding films or animations required heavy plugins that frequently induced slowdowns or compatibility issues. HTML5 resolves these challenges by way of providing local assistance for audio and video factors. Developers can embed wealthy media at once into internet pages without relying on extra software programs. This enhancement lets websites end up greater interactive, enticing, and visually attractive. Multimedia content performs a vital position in digital advertising and marketing, e-learning, enjoyment, and conversation. The ability to put in force these features effortlessly permits builders to create immersive experiences that keep users engaged and informed.
Forms, Input Types and User Interaction
Forms are vital for gathering user records, enabling actions inclusive of login authentication, product ordering, or remarks submission. HTML5 enhances shape functionality with the aid of introducing new input sorts which includes email, date, variety, and search. These improvements simplify validation and reduce mistakes through allowing browsers to mechanically hit upon enter formats. HTML5 also helps attributes like placeholders, autofocus, and required fields, which improve usability. These enhancements make a contribution to smoother interactions and a greater intuitive person experience. Understanding a way to create nicely-based and user-pleasant paperwork is an important part of web development foundations.
APIs and Browser-Based Interactivity
HTML5 introduces powerful software programming interfaces that enable superior functionalities within the browser. Features such as nearby storage, geolocation, drag-and-drop, and canvas drawing allow developers to build greater dynamic and interactive web sites. The canvas API, for instance, enables graphics rendering and simple recreation development directly in the browser. Local storage permits web sites to shop data on the user’s tool without relying on cookies, enhancing overall performance and safety. These APIs make the capabilities of traditional net improvement and open new opportunities for innovation. Learning the way to use those functions is vital for all and sundry aiming to grow to be a current-day web developer.
Accessibility and Inclusive Design
Accessibility is a center principle of modern web layout. HTML5 promotes inclusive improvement through providing semantic tags, ARIA roles, and structural improvements that help customers with disabilities. Screen readers can interpret semantic factors extra correctly, presenting a smoother surfing experience for visually impaired clients. Accessible design ensures that everyone, regardless of capacity, can engage with internet content material effectively. This approach no longer handiest broadens the reach of a website however additionally aligns with moral and felony standards. Understanding accessibility is a critical part of foundational net layout and improvement education.
The Relationship Between HTML5, CSS and JavaScript
HTML5 bureaucracy the muse of internet development, however it now does not paint on my own. CSS provides styling and layout, transforming basic HTML elements into visually attractive designs. JavaScript provides interactivity, permitting factors to reply to consumer moves. Understanding how these 3 technologies have interaction is critical for constructing cutting-edge websites. HTML5 presents the shape, CSS complements the advent, and JavaScript delivers capability. Together, they form the essential triad of front-give up development. A strong grasp of this relationship allows builders to create efficient, responsive, and tasty web reviews.
Conclusion
Web layout and improvement foundations with HTML5 provide the important understanding and abilities needed to construct cutting-edge, consumer-friendly websites. HTML5 has converted the way builders shape content material, integrate multimedia, and create interactive studies. When mixed with responsive layout standards, accessibility requirements,professional seo services and complementary technologies like CSS and JavaScript, HTML5 paperwork is the backbone of powerful internet development. As virtual innovation keeps developing, understanding those foundations is not handiest useful however vital for each person meaning to create significant online reviews. By getting to know HTML5 and the ideas that aid it, designers and builders can supply web sites which are visually attractive, efficient, and handy to users everywhere.